Effective Strategies for Successful Compliance and Dispute Management
In the dynamic landscape of the healthcare industry, effective compliance strategies are crucial for navigating complex regulatory environments and avoiding legal disputes. Healthcare compliance experts play a pivotal role in ensuring that organizations adhere to stringent laws and standards, thereby minimizing risks and potential liabilities. A robust strategy involves staying abreast of evolving regulations, implementing comprehensive training programs for staff, and establishing clear protocols for documentation and record-keeping. By fostering a culture of compliance within the organization, healthcare providers can proactively identify and mitigate risks before they escalate into costly disputes.
Dispute management is an integral part of successful compliance, especially in high-stakes cases involving general criminal defense or avoiding indictment. Proactive approaches include meticulous document retention, swift response to legal inquiries, and transparent communication with regulatory bodies. When disputes arise, a well-prepared organization can more effectively defend its position by providing clear documentation, adhering to established protocols, and leveraging the expertise of compliance specialists. This strategic approach not only enhances the chances of resolving issues amicably but also helps in building a strong defense mechanism for future challenges, thereby safeguarding the reputation and financial health of healthcare entities.
